PARAMAGNETIC RESONANCE SPECTRA OF POLYPEPTIDE FILMS AND PROTEINS

The paramagnetic resonance spectra of irradiated synthetic films of poly- gamma -methyl-L-glutamate with both alpha -helix and disarranged forms of polypeptide chain, and of various proteins were studied. ln a vacuum, undenatured proteins and films having the alpha -helix form gave a doublet APR signal, which in air became transformed into a singlet. In proteins denatured by heat, and in disordered polypeptide films, after irradiation in vacuum, a doublet paramagnetic resonance spectrum is formed, which does not change in air. The results can be explained by the existence in the proteins and in the films of a regular system of peptide-hydrogen bonds, in the undenatured substances, and by the destruction of this system by denaturation.
